Samsung Galaxy Note 3 Hits the World

Great news for the Samsung Galaxy Note 3 fans everywhere because today Samsung launched its long expected phablet, the Note 3, worldwide, in over 58 countries.
The Note 3 is going to be shipped today, unlocked, and it is expected to be available in the mobile carriers offer in the days to come.  This latest gizmo in the Samsung’s phablet line-up will be available in 58 countries initially and by the end of the year another 82 countries will follow.
For the UK market, the Samsung Galaxy Note will retail for £649 unlocked from Samsung’s own website and for just £629.95 if you choose Carphone Warehouse. In Germany and other EU countries, the Galaxy Note will be available unlocked for a hefty price tag of €759 (that’s almost $1000 folks).
In the United States and Canada, the Note 3 is available in stock at Negri Electronics with a price tag around $770. The phablet is also available in Honk Kong and China, but the Aussies will have to wait until October the 3′rd to put their greedy little hands on the Note 3.
